mirror of
https://github.com/rancher/rke.git
synced 2025-07-17 08:51:11 +00:00
Merge pull request #1962 from mrajashree/dnsProvider
Retain user-configured dnsConfig fields when provider is not set
This commit is contained in:
commit
cc20cb7608
@ -489,7 +489,9 @@ func (c *Cluster) setClusterDNSDefaults() error {
|
|||||||
logrus.Debugf("Cluster version [%s] is less than version [%s], using DNS provider [%s]", clusterSemVer, K8sVersionCoreDNSSemVer, DefaultDNSProvider)
|
logrus.Debugf("Cluster version [%s] is less than version [%s], using DNS provider [%s]", clusterSemVer, K8sVersionCoreDNSSemVer, DefaultDNSProvider)
|
||||||
ClusterDNSProvider = DefaultDNSProvider
|
ClusterDNSProvider = DefaultDNSProvider
|
||||||
}
|
}
|
||||||
c.DNS = &v3.DNSConfig{}
|
if c.DNS == nil {
|
||||||
|
c.DNS = &v3.DNSConfig{}
|
||||||
|
}
|
||||||
c.DNS.Provider = ClusterDNSProvider
|
c.DNS.Provider = ClusterDNSProvider
|
||||||
logrus.Debugf("DNS provider set to [%s]", ClusterDNSProvider)
|
logrus.Debugf("DNS provider set to [%s]", ClusterDNSProvider)
|
||||||
return nil
|
return nil
|
||||||
|
Loading…
Reference in New Issue
Block a user